|  21.03.2006, 06:29 | #1 | 
| Участник | display-метод 
			
			Доброе время суток, All. Стоит такая задача: нужно в формы Управление запасами->Запросы->В наличии Добавить новое поле, из другой таблицы. Хотел сделать через display-метод, проблема в том, что для определения этого поля нужны данные как таблицы InventSum, так и InventDim, т.е. как-то нужно предать две таблицы в display-метод. Подскажите можно ли это сделать, или подскажите альтернативу. Искал на форуме, ничего подходящего не нашел. Заранее благодарен! | 
|  | 
|  21.03.2006, 07:11 | #2 | 
| Участник | Цитата: 
		
			Сообщение от Pavel Pustovalov
			
			 Стоит такая задача: нужно в формы Управление запасами->Запросы->В наличии Добавить новое поле, из другой таблицы. ... или подскажите альтернативу. И приджойнить ее. | 
|  | 
|  21.03.2006, 07:42 | #3 | 
| Участник | 
			
			Не хотелось бы конечно джойнить, но если нет другого выхода. Спасибо. | 
|  | 
|  21.03.2006, 07:47 | #4 | 
| Участник | Цитата: 
		
			Сообщение от Pavel Pustovalov
			
			 Не хотелось бы конечно джойнить, но если нет другого выхода. InventSum содержит ссылку на InventDim. Вам достаточно получить InventSum, а потом отдельным запросом получить InventDim. Но это плохо с точки зрения производительности. Лучше приджойнить. | 
|  | 
|  21.03.2006, 08:04 | #5 | 
| Участник | 
			
			Ссылка я так понимаю по полю InventDimId, но во время группировки оно становится неактуальным, соотв. inventDim получить не удастся.
		 | 
|  | 
|  21.03.2006, 09:04 | #6 | 
| Участник | Цитата: 
		
			Сообщение от Pavel Pustovalov
			
			 Ссылка я так понимаю по полю InventDimId, но во время группировки оно становится неактуальным, соотв. inventDim получить не удастся. | 
|  | 
|  21.03.2006, 09:22 | #7 | 
| NavAx | 
			
			Можно попробовать так. Метод датасорса. PHP код: 
			 | 
|  | |
| За это сообщение автора поблагодарили: vladz (1). | |
|  21.03.2006, 09:35 | #8 | 
| Участник | 
			
			Большое спасибо raz, получилось. А тогда еще вопрос уже отстраненно: как приджойнить новый датасоурс к двум уже существующим, по двум полям из разных таблиц. Т.е., это способ который предложил mazzy, но у меня не получилось настроить чтобы работало. | 
|  | 
|  21.03.2006, 09:39 | #9 | 
| NavAx | Цитата: 
		
			Сообщение от Pavel Pustovalov
			
			 Большое спасибо raz, получилось.  Цитата: 
		
			А тогда еще вопрос уже отстраненно: как приджойнить новый датасоурс к двум уже существующим, по двум полям из разных таблиц. Т.е., это способ который предложил mazzy, но у меня не получилось настроить чтобы работало. Для примера http://www.axforum.info/forums/showthread.php?t=3248 Последний раз редактировалось raz; 21.03.2006 в 09:47. | 
|  | |
| За это сообщение автора поблагодарили: Pavel Pustovalov (1). | |
|  21.03.2006, 10:03 | #10 | 
| Участник | Цитата: 
		
			Спасибо на форуме принято дублировать через респекты
		
	   Последний раз редактировалось Pavel Pustovalov; 21.03.2006 в 10:38. | 
|  | |
| За это сообщение автора поблагодарили: Dodger (1). | |